A Postgraduate Certificate in Thermodynamic Stability provides specialized knowledge in the principles governing the stability of thermodynamic systems. Students will develop a deep understanding of phase equilibria, chemical reaction equilibrium, and the application of these principles to various engineering problems.
Learning outcomes typically include the ability to analyze and predict the stability of different systems, model complex thermodynamic processes, and apply advanced techniques for phase diagram interpretation. This includes mastering concepts like Gibbs free energy, chemical potential, and activity coefficients. Practical application of thermodynamic modeling software is often a key component.
The duration of a Postgraduate Certificate in Thermodynamic Stability is usually between 6 and 12 months, depending on the institution and the intensity of the program. Full-time and part-time study options are often available to accommodate diverse student needs.
